Small-/Medium- Wind

Straightforward mathematical and numerical techniques can be used to build useful models of small- and medium-sized wind turbines. At present, we are working on a platform that can be used to underpin small- and medium-sized wind turbine design and standards development.

The core of the model is a blade-element/momentum implementation.

Important aspects of turbine system design include, for example, over-speed control. These models can also be used for diagnostics and the design of intelligent control systems.

The graph, below, shows recorded experimental data, from a small (~ 2 m diameter) test system, overlaid with output from the latest draft of the model. The model takes as its input 1-minute average data from the meteorological mast adjacent to the test stand.
